The Mechanics Behind Impact Drills
Before diving into the comparisons, it's vital to comprehend what an impact drill is and why wattage matters. An impact drill delivers fast bursts of power to drive a fastener or break through tough products, making it ideal for construction and redesigning jobs. Heavier than othersFrequ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the distinction between a routine drill and an impact drill?
Impact drills provide fast bursts of rotational force, suitable for driving fasteners and drilling into tough products. Regular drills lack this function and Bohrmaschine Mit Schlag Funktion GüNstig Kaufen are better fit for softer materials.
2. Is a 1000-watt impact drill sufficient for home projects?
Yes, a 1000-watt impact drill is appropriate for the majority of home improvement jobs, consisting of drilling into wood, metal, and concrete.
3. Can I utilize an impact drill for driving screws?
Absolutely! Impact drills stand out specifically in driving screws, making them a flexible tool in any toolkit.
4. How do I choose the best impact drill for my needs?
Think about aspects such as torque output, weight, speed settings, and comfort when choosing an impact drill.
